    Default Tow cars.

    Just thought I'd start a thread about tow cars, what cars/trailers/equipment you guys are using, and how well they do the job. I just bought a VR commodore as a daily/tow car, has anyone used one to tow an 86, and did it struggle? Mines a v6 dunga, with standard auto, abs towbar and lsd. I towed my 86 once with my old mitsu 2.4 litre van,, with a uhaul trailer and it failed miserably.
    So yeh I'm just looking for some info, I only paid 400$ for the VR so if it sucks I'll probably get a diesel.

    i would definetly put a trans cooler on that VR......you will fry the trans quickly without it

    something like a surf or hilux diesel would get the job done, with plenty of room for spares and equipment

    rear wheel drive, live axle, cab chassis is a win for towing.

    it is also advisable that the tow car has a greater mass than the trailer loaded just for safety
